Day 1: London-Cambridge-York (293 km) 

It is time to visit the nation’s acclaimed educational institution: Cambridge University. The University of Cambridge, a majestic old group of buildings including King’s College and Queens College, set among the most rural of bridges. You continue your journey to York, a true medieval melting pot of Roman, Saxon and Viking culture. The city is mostly intact from the Middle Ages and shows the rustic side of Britain. You visit York Minster, the largest Gothic cathedral in northern Europe. Then you will step up onto York city walls, dating back to Roman times. For those keen to discover little grass-roots shops, there will be time to wander around.

Day 1: Frankfurt – Prague (410 km)

Standard Hotel: Prague or nearby city
Meal: Excluded
After boarding the luxury coach in Frankfurt, sit back and enjoy a scenic ride through some classic German country side en-route to the Czech Republic. Prague, one of Europe’s most ornate cities, is your first destination. We will arrive in the evening, ready to discover this charming capital city with its fairy-tale architecture, the following morning.

Day 2: Prague – Bratislava (289 km)

Standard Hotel: Bratislava or nearby city
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Your Prague adventure begins with a spectacular walk along the Royal Route, start from the top of Castle Hill in the Hradcany district, and then tour Prague Castle. Further exploration then heads off around the imposing gothic St. Vitus Cathedral, the Old Royal Palace, St. George’s Basilica and along Golden Lane. Later we will stroll across the iconic Charles Bridge, and on through the winding alleys to the Old Town Square, where you can see the City Hall and the Astronomical Clock. After lunch in the square, our coach will make the scenic transfer from Prague to the hotel in or near the Slovakian capital, Bratislava.

Day 3: Bratislava – Budapest (200 km)

Standard Hotel: Budapest or nearby city.
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
One of the best ways of seeing Budapest is by taking a river cruise. After a morning of activity, you’ll relax over lunch at Buda Palace, and then have a chance to look at the exhibitions in the Budapest History Museum and Hungarian National Gallery, or do a spot of souvenir shopping. Next you’ll explore both sides of the city on a cultural and historic tour. Highlights on the Buda side of the Danube include the towered terrace of Fisherman’s Bastion, the medieval Matthias Church and a walk up to the summit of Gellert Hill for panoramic views. While over in Pest the sights include the expansive Heroes’ Square and Hungary’s dramatic riverside Parliament Building. In the evening, you can choose to round off an eventful day with an optional dinner in the heart of Budapest, where you can sample traditional dishes such as goose liver, goulash, duck leg and local wine, accompanied by Hungarian folkdance and music.

Day 4: Budapest – Lake Balaton – Zagreb (311 km)

Standard Hotel: Zagreb or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
In the morning, you will have a wonderful drive to Lake Balaton, it’s one of the best Resort in Hungary. Then you will have a wonderful drive to the Croatian capital Zagreb. The ancient city is full of beautiful Gothic architecture, decorations are exquisitely crafted. Together with Mediterranean cuisine and locally produced wines, as well as the friendly Croatian hospitality, Zagreb is sure to be a wonderful experience. You will visit the city’s highlights such as the Zagreb Cathedral, the Ban Jelacic Square and the Church of St. Mark.

Day 5: Zagreb – Plitvice Lakes National Park – Zadar (303 km)

Standard Hotel: Zadar or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Today you will enjoy a guided tour into the Plitvice Lakes National Park.
  • Plitvice Lakes National Park, CroatiaPlitvice Lakes National Park is an UNESCO World Heritage site and the largest national park in Croatia. Known for 16 terraced lakes, joined by waterfalls, that extend into a limestone canyon, Plitvice has many walkways and hiking trails for visitors to explore.

    Plitvice Lakes National Park Founded in 1949, this beautiful Croatian park, near the border with Bosnia and Herzegovina, is one of Southeast Europe’s oldest national parks. It is full of breathtaking landscapes and stunning geological formations.

Day 9: Sarajevo – Vinkovci (162 km)

Standard Hotel: Vinkovci or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Sarajevo was once an important gateway to the East. Its profound historical imprint, which includes the assassination at the Latin Bridge that caused the First World War, and the “Sarajevo Meeting of Cultures Line” on the ground, can still be found in the Old Town. After the visit of Sarajevo, you will cross the border into Croatia.

Day 10: Vinkovci – Pecs – Budapest (262 km)

Standard Hotel: Budapest or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Departing in the morning and returning to Hungary – you visit Pecs. Located between the Danube and the Drava, it is one of the most attractive cities in Hungary, with a pleasant climate and long history. Highlight is the Pécs Cathedral towering over central Szent István Square. You drive back to Budapest in the afternoon.

Day 1: Marid – Zaragoza (272 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Zaragoza or city nearby
Meal: Excluded
Starting in the Spanish capital, Madrid, we will pass the Cibeles Fountain by coach before arriving at the Plaza Mayor, Piazza di Spagna and Royal Palace of Madrid. Next stop is the Puertadel Sol. In the square, you can shop for speciality leather goods, clothing and traditional Spanish souvenirs in Spain. In the afternoon, we say farewell to Madrid and head to party town of Zaragoza. After arriving Zaragoza, you’ll visit the Basilica of Our Lady of the Pillar, which is a Roman Catholic church in the city.

Day 2: Zaragoza – Barcelona (254 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Barcelona or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
In the morning, we will drive to the coastal city of Barcelona. Our first stop will be at the Columbus Monument, where we will begin to stroll down La Rambla and eventually come to the Sagrada Familia. Then it’s on to photo stop at Camp Nou, the famous home of F.C. Barcelona. We will also visit the Anella Olimpica. With the time we have remaining, we will bustle around Plaza Catalonia for some free time for shopping.

Day 3: Barcelona – Valencia – Alicante (467 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Alicante or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
After breakfast in the hotel this morning, we will leave Barcelona and head to Valencia, where we will visit Modernism Plaza, the Ancient City Gates and the Valencia Cathedral. Afterwards, we will drive to Alicante and overnight there.

Day 4: Alicante – Mijas – Granada (628 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Granada or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
In the morning, you depart for the city of Granada on the plateau of the Andalusian province. This historic city has been ruled by the Visigoths and Arabs. You will have a picture moment in front of the Alhambra, a Moorish citadel and palace, also known as the Red Palace.Alternatively, heading to visit the old city of Granada, with its exquisite and delicate architecture. Following that, embark on a drive to the Mijas, a self-paid group activity, to visit famous white village and winding streets, charming nooks and crannies, flower decked house and numerous tiny squares.

Day 5: Granada – Ronda – Seville (306 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Seville or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Embark on a self-paid group activity in the morning and head to Ronda, the birthplace of Spanish bullfighters. Then we will drive north to Seville, the largest city in Andalusia. Upon arrival, we will visit the Seville Cathedral, which is the third largest church in the world. We will also see the Alcazar, Santa Cruz, Torre del Oro and Maria Luisa Park, home of the 1992 World Expo. We will end the day by admiring the Plaza de Espana.

Day 6: Seville – Lisbon (463 km)

Standard Hotel: Overnight stay in Lisbon or city nearby
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Today, we will depart for Lisbon, the capital and largest city in Portugal.You are expected to see Cabo de Roca in the afternoon.Later we will head back to the Lisbon city centre to see sights like Belem Tower and Jeronimos Monastery. We will also pass through Marquis of Pombal Square and spend some free time around Rossio Square. This is a great spot to visit some local bakeries to try Portuguese custard tarts!

 

Day 7: Lisbon – Toledo – Madrid (654 km)

Breakfast: Included (Hotel Breakfast)|Lunch: Excluded|Dinner: Excluded
Today we will drive back to Madrid via Toledo, a World Heritage Site declared by UNESCO in 1986 for its extensive cultural and monumental heritage. By strolling across the city, overlooking the Alcazar of Toledo and visiting the grand structure of Toledo Cathedral, you will feel the bustling of Spain in the old time. Then take a well-earned rest as you sit back, catch a breath taking landscape of Spain and enjoy its rich palette of colours in natural surroundings while you are on the journey to Madrid.
